Endothelial nitric oxide synthase intron 4 polymorphism is a marker for coronary artery disease in African-American and Caucasian men.
Ethnicity & disease - 1 Jan 2005
Rao Swapna, Austin Harland, Davidoff Madalyn N, Zafari A Maziar
Abstract excerpt
OBJECTIVES: We investigated the association of the intron 4 polymorphism of the endothelial nitric oxide synthase (eNOS) gene with coronary artery disease (CAD). BACKGROUND: Genetic alterations in the gene encoding for eNOS could contribute to the development and progression of CAD. METHODS: We g...
